按键精灵找出符合条件的图片或者其他编程找出符合条件的图片?
发布网友
发布时间:2022-05-26 09:19
我来回答
共3个回答
热心网友
时间:2023-10-10 19:43
按键精灵附件只能添加一个图片(本人没有用9.6以后的按键精灵了,不知道后面版本支不支持多图),里面的函数参数条件都是有规定的,不是你想怎样就怎样。
默认的命令是【左键单击】,点击【下拉框】还可以看到其他的鼠标命令,例如【右键单击】、【左键双击】等等。我们就使用【左键点击】就可以了,循环按键次数我们先设置为“1次”,最后点击【插入】。
按键精灵提供了非常简单的插入脚本方式,使用普通命令面板就可以完成整个插入脚本的过程。我们要制作的是鼠标连点器,所以要找的就是鼠标的命令。
点击在编辑器左边的【脚本】,然后点击【基本命令】,最后点击【鼠标命令】。这时鼠标的命令就展开了。我们可以看到界面上有鼠标动作的命令。
热心网友
时间:2023-10-10 19:44
这个可能并不是按键精灵能实现的,或者说没有直接包含这样的功能。
需要定制一些识别文字的方法。追问就是找字,这个图片有某个字,就存储到另外一个文件夹
追答可帮写类似工具。私信
热心网友
时间:2023-10-10 19:44
【大漠插件】
可以实现你要的功能,但是你这样的新手,应该不动dm插件,可能也解决不了
【大漠后台文字识别】
命令:OcrInFile
解释:识别位图中区域(x1,y1,x2,y2)的文字
函数原型:
string OcrInFile(x1, y1, x2, y2, pic_name, color_format, sim)
参数定义:
x1 整形数:区域的左上X坐标
y1 整形数:区域的左上Y坐标
x2 整形数:区域的右下X坐标
y2 整形数:区域的右下Y坐标
pic_name 字符串:图片文件名
color_format 字符串:颜色格式串.注意,RGB和HSV格式都支持.
sim 双精度浮点数:相似度,取值范围0.1-1.0
返回值:
字符串:
返回识别到的字符串
示例:
s = dm.OcrInFile(0,0,2000,2000,"C:\t.bmp","000000-000000",1.0)
MessageBox s追问感谢回答,我用如下代码,代码附件有加上dm.dll、RegDll.dll
s= Plugin.dm.OcrInFile(0,0,2000,2000,"D:\111\1.jpg", "000000-000000",0.9)
TracePrint s
但是好像字符串没有识别到呢,是要建立字库吗,图片上有很多字,那建立字库不是很耗时间吗
追答
1.首先格式要bmp的位图,jpg是不识别的
2.字库不需要自己做,dm系统可以生成7000多个常用汉字(但里面涉及到的知识很多)
个人建议,新手还是放弃这些操作吧,除非你去学习一下大漠的教程